Synopsis "Bufo & Spallanzani (in Spanish)"

Delfina Delamare, atractiva y elegante socialité, aparece muerta en su automóvil. En su mano empuña un revólver y todo apunta a un suicidio. Sin embargo, las sospechas del entrañable e incorruptible comisario Guedes recaen sobre su amante, un escritor libertino y sibarita que con la chapa de Gustavo Flavio se oculta de un «pasado negro». Así, mientras Guedes desarrolla las pesquisas para desentrañar la muerte de Delfina, en otro plano Gustavo Flavio nos habla de este pasado como Iván Canavabra y de su radical experiencia con el veneno de un sapo de la especie Bufo marinus. Con él pretendía evitar una estafa a la compañía de seguros para la cual trabajaba. Pero allí se ve envuelto en una trama de corrupción que torció su vida de manera definitiva. Pero es el mismo Gustavo Flavio el que en su presente nos narra su esterilidad como autor y la imposibilidad de escribir la novela Bufo & Spallanzani que debe a su editor. Para ello se retira a un centro en la montaña, pero también hasta allí llega el crimen y también allí llega el comisario Guedes con sus morosos métodos para llegar a la verdad de este asesinato. Y con la verdad sobre la muerte de Delfina Delamare. Rubem

Rubem Fonseca (Juiz de Fora, Brazil, May 11, 1925 – Rio de Janeiro, April 15, 2020) was one of the most influential writers and screenwriters in contemporary Brazilian literature. Considered a major renovator of narrative in Portuguese, his direct, raw, and uncompromising style masterfully portrayed urban violence, marginality, and the social contradictions of modern Brazil. Before dedicating himself entirely to literature, Fonseca worked as a lawyer and police commissioner in Rio de Janeiro, experiences that deeply marked his work and allowed him to explore human complexity from a unique perspective.

He debuted in 1963 with The Prisoners and gained international notoriety with titles such as Happy New Year, The Collector, The Morel Case, High Art, August, Bufo & Spallanzani, and Vast Emotions and Imperfect Thoughts. His work, essential for dirty realism and Latin American crime literature, has been translated into numerous languages and adapted into films. Fonseca received notable literary awards, including the Camões Prize (2003), the Juan Rulfo Prize (2003), and the Ibero-American Narrative Manuel Rojas Prize (2012), consolidating his legacy as an indispensable reference in Portuguese-language literature.
